
VW launched their ID.3 Neo on 15 April. It has a 10.25-inch instrument cluster, a 12.9-inch central display, a redesigned multifunction steering wheel (sort of round, sort of not), controls the automaker says are ‘more intuitive’ (we see buttons!), upgraded materials, one-pedal driving, and an optional AR-HUD.

It brings (back) simpler controls better optimized for usability – a divergence from the interior design of earlier ID-line cars. Those cars (as shown here) prioritized the elimination of buttons, much to the annoyance of would-be vehicle users and the alarm of traffic safety researchers.
